(setqjiaoju10.0)(setqlayerName"---0000_已核对仪表位号");; 获取用户选择的 TEXT 和 MTEXT 对象(setqss(ssget'((0."TEXT,MTEXT")));; 过滤黑名单中的对象(ifss(progn;; 将选择集作为参数传递给filterObjects,并获取过滤后的选择集(setqfilteredSS(c:filterObjectsss))(setqssfilteredSS)));; 如果过滤...
17.4(bherrs) 取得 bhatch与 bpcly失败所产生的错误信息 17.5(bhatch点[选择集[向量]])根据 Pick point选点方式调用 bhatch命令,绘制选集区域的剖面线 17.6(bpoly点[选择集[向量]])根据Pick point选点方式调用bpoly命令并产生一定域Polyline 17.7(cal计算式字符串)执行如 CAL计算功能 十八、ADS、ARX外部定义的3D函...
17.4(bherrs) 取得 bhatch与 bpcly失败所产生的错误信息 17.5(bhatch点[选择集[向量]])根据 Pick point选点方式调用 bhatch命令,绘制选集区域的剖面线 17.6(bpoly点[选择集[向量]])根据Pick point选点方式调用bpoly命令并产生一定域Polyline 17.7(cal计算式字符串)执行如 CAL计算功能 十八、ADS、ARX外部定义的3D函...
;;; Define the core function that converts a text entity to an attribute definition (defun txt...
Base point:點移動起始點 To point:點移動終點 ●說明: 1.程式只移動同字高同代號的文字。 4 ●範例: Text high <3>:字高 Different color <6> :顏色 Select object:選擇孔 A code name is ...w加工代號 "W" Diameter :15.0 Total circle :6(提示所選代號對應直徑及數量) ●說明: 1.同圖層上同...
GETPOINT OSNAP 在各函数说明中,已注明FLATLAND对上述函数起作用的方式。 2 ( + 《数》 《数》 。。。) 这个函数返回所有《数》的总和。其中的《数》可以是整型或实型的。如果所有的《数》都是整数,其结果也是整数;如果其中有一个是实型的,那么其它整型数将转换为实型 数结果将是实型数。例如: (+ 1 ...
(getpoint "\n请指定插入位置点: ")) (command"text" pt 100 0 cd ) ) ) setvarcmdecho" cm) (princ);006.的对象用多段线连接起来-连连看;作者qq1434177703(defun :LLk ( / e i msg odlst pts ss x)(vl-loadcom)(setq *CAD* (vlax-get-acad-object) *DOC* vla-get-...
(SETQ STA (CAR (ENTSEL))) (COMMAND "AREA" "E" STA) (SETQ QAREA (RTOS (GETVAR "AREA") 2 2)) (SETQ PT (GETPOINT"\nPick the point you want to write area:")) (COMMAND "TEXT" PT "" "" QAREA) ;; (SETVAR "OSMODE" OLDOS) ...
LISP快速展点程序 一、展点程序加载 在AutoCAD中加LISP程序的两种简单方法: (假如该LISP快速展点程序的存盘文件名及存放地址为:“d:\abc\jgl\kszd.lsp”) 1、使用load函数加载 在命令行中键入以函数回车即可加载: (load"d:\\abc\\jgl\\kszd.lsp") 2、使用菜单加载 工具(T)—>加载应用程序(L)—>在...
(caddr x) is equivalent to (car (cdr (cdr x))) returning d 在AutoLISP中常使用CADR来取得二维点或三维点的Y坐标(即由两个或三个实数组成的表中第二个元素)。 同样,使用CADDR可取得三维点的Z坐标。 例如,已知赋值: (setq pt2 ’(5.25 1.0)) (a 2D point) ...